How they compare
Sudan currently reports 1.59 billion BoP, current US$ against 1.54 billion BoP, current US$ in Brunei Darussalam, a difference of 50.39 million BoP, current US$.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Brunei Darussalam ahead.
Brunei Darussalam ranks 135th and Sudan ranks 133rd of 199 countries.
Sudan has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brunei Darussalam | Sudan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 1.17 billion BoP, current US$ | 1.64 billion BoP, current US$ | 466.59 million BoP, current US$ | Sudan |
| 2010s | 1.87 billion BoP, current US$ | 1.89 billion BoP, current US$ | 16.37 million BoP, current US$ | Sudan |
| 2020s | 1.08 billion BoP, current US$ | 1.54 billion BoP, current US$ | 463.95 million BoP, current US$ | Sudan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Imports of services are services provided by non-residents to residents.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
